Declarative Logic
A branch of logic concerned with statements that declare facts about the world, which can be either true or false.
Grammatically Correct
Adhering to the rules of grammar in a given language, resulting in correct and understandable sentences.
Truth Table
A mathematical table used to determine the truth value of a logic expression based on all the possible combinations of its variables.
Contingent
Dependent on or conditioned by something else; subject to chance or variability.
